> Abstract
> 
> 
>   This document profiles certificate enrollment for clients using
>   Certificate Management over CMS (CMC) messages over a secure
>   transport.  This profile, called Enrollment over Secure Transport
>   (EST), describes a simple yet functional certificate management
>   protocol targeting Public Key Infrastructure (PKI) clients that need
>   to acquire client certificates and associated Certification Authority
>   (CA) certificate(s).  It also supports client-generated public/
>   private key pairs as well as key pairs generated by the CA.
